YFN Lucci pleaded guilty to one count of violating the Street Gang and Terrorism Prevention Act last January and received a 10-year prison sentence, as well as 10 years of probation.

Last year, Fulton County’s District Attorney Fani Willis wrote a letter to the State Board of Pardons and Paroles, saying that she supports him in getting an early release.

Today, he got it.
